From:
Webster's Revised Unabridged Dictionary (1913)
En·hance
v. t.
[
imp. &
p
. p.
Enhanced
p.
pr
. &
vb
. n.
Enhancing
]
1.
To
raise
or
lift
up
;
to
exalt
. [
Obs
.]
Who
,
naught
aghast
,
his
mighty
hand
enhanced
.
--
Spenser
.
2.
To
advance
;
to
augment
;
to
increase
;
to
heighten
;
to
make
more
costly
or
attractive
;
as
,
to
enhance
the
price
of
commodities
;
to
enhance
beauty
or
kindness
;
hence
,
also
,
to
render
more
heinous
;
to
aggravate
;
as
,
to
enhance
crime
.
The
reputation
of
ferocity
enhanced
the
value
of
their
services
,
in
making
them
feared
as
well
as
hated
.
--
Southey
.
From:
WordNet (r) 2.0
enhanced
adj
:
increased
or
intensified
in
value
or
beauty
or
quality
; "
her
enhanced
beauty
was
the
result
of
a
good
night's
sleep
rather
than
makeup
"; "
careful
cleaning
was
responsible
for
the
enhanced
value
of
the
painting
"
